What is outdoor patio furniture

Outdoor Patio furniture is specially designed furniture for use in outdoor spaces such as patios, decks, gardens, or other areas around the exterior of a home. The primary purpose of patio furniture is to provide comfortable and functional seating and dining options for outdoor activities, relaxation, and entertainment. Patio furniture comes in a wide variety of styles, materials, and designs to suit different preferences and outdoor environments.

Common types of outdoor patio furniture include:

Dining Sets: Patio dining sets typically include a table and chair. And provide a designated area for outdoor meals and gatherings.

Seating Sets: Patio seating sets often consist of sofas, chairs, and coffee tables. Which creates a comfortable space for lounging and conversation.

Chaise Lounges: These are long, reclining chairs designed for relaxation, often used around pools or on sunny patios.

Adirondack Chairs: Known for their distinctive slanted back and wide armrests, Adirondack chairs offer a laid-back and comfortable seating option.

Bistro Sets: Compact sets with small tables and chairs, ideal for smaller outdoor spaces like balconies.

Benches: Outdoor benches provide versatile seating options,and can place against walls or used as standalone pieces.

Swings and Hammocks: Hanging swings and hammocks offer a relaxing and swinging motion for ultimate outdoor comfort.

Fire Pits and Outdoor Heaters: These additions provide warmth and extend the usability of outdoor spaces during cooler weather.

Umbrellas and Shade Structures: Patio umbrellas and shade structures provide relief from the sun, making outdoor spaces more comfortable.

Storage Furniture: Outdoor storage benches and cabinets offer practical solutions for storing cushions, pillows, and other accessories when not in use.

Bar Sets: Outdoor bars and barstools are designed to create a casual and socializing atmosphere in outdoor spaces.

Materials commonly used in the construction of outdoor patio furniture include:

  • Metal: Aluminum, steel, and wrought iron are durable and resistant to the elements.
  • Wood: Teak, cedar, or other weather-resistant woods provide a natural and aesthetic look.
  • Wicker: Woven materials, often synthetic, offer a classic and comfortable option.
  • Plastic/Resin: Lightweight, affordable, and resistant to weather.
  • Fabric/Cushions: Outdoor fabrics designed to withstand exposure to sun and rain.

When choosing outdoor patio furniture, it’s essential to consider factors such as the climate in your region, available space, and personal style preferences to create a functional and appealing outdoor living area.
